This course is an introduction to modern/postmodern culture and includes reading of novels, plays, short stories, poems, psychoanalytic theory, and art criticism/philosophy. The emphasis is on reading and interpreting different kinds of texts in broad cultural contexts. Please consult www.english.rice.edu fpr additional course information.
